Авторизация
Забыли пароль? Введите ваш е-мейл адрес. Вы получите письмо на почту со ссылкой для восстановления пароля.
После регистрации вы сможете задавать вопросы и писать свои ответы, получая за это бонусы. Все остальные функции на сайте доступны без регистрации.
Вы должны войти или зарегистрироваться, чтобы добавить ответ и получить бонусы.
CommonJS (Common JavaScript) – это набор спецификаций и соглашений для организации модульной системы JavaScript. Он был разработан с целью обеспечить переносимость кода между различными средами выполнения JavaScript, такими как браузеры и серверы.
CommonJS определяет стандарты для импорта и экспорта модулей, а также для доступа к глобальным переменным и функциям. С его помощью разработчики могут создавать модули, которые могут быть использованы повторно и подключены к другим приложениям или проектам.
Одним из наиболее известных примеров реализации CommonJS является система модулей Node.js, которая позволяет использовать модули на стороне сервера. В браузерах используется другая система модулей – ECMAScript Modules (ESM), которая основана на синтаксисе import/export из стандарта ECMAScript 6 (ES6).
CommonJS позволяет разработчикам писать модульный код и управлять зависимостями между модулями, что способствует более чистому и организованному разработческому процессу.